God's problem how the Bible fails to answer our most important question--why we suffer

Renowned Bible scholar Bart Ehrman discusses the contradictory explanations for suffering put forth by various biblical writers and invites all people of faith--or no faith--to confront their deepest questions about how God engages the world and each of us.

Table of Contents:
  • Suffering and a crisis of faith
  • Sinners in the hands of an angry God : the classical view of suffering
  • More sin and more wrath : the dominance of the classical view of suffering
  • The consequences of sin
  • The mystery of the greater good : redemptive suffering
  • Does suffering make sense? : the books of Job and Ecclesiastes
  • God has the last word : Jewish-Christian apocalypticism
  • More apocalpytic views : God's ultimate triumph over evil
  • Suffering : the conclusion.
